Job Description



Job Summary



  • Ensure employees are engaged through impactful employee engagement and welfare programmes

  • And Support HR Operations unit in the drive to implement and manage employee-related activities to maintain an effective workforce, with a strong willingness to contribute to the success of the company.


Key Duties and Responsibilities



  • Drive the implementation and management of employee relations activities to maintain a motivated workforce

  • Ensure availability of and access to relevant policy manual across the company and provide clarification as required

  • Provide appropriate guidance to HR Representatives deployed to specific departments/sections and ensure employees’ needs are adequately met within the boundaries of Egbin Power Plc.’s policy provisions

  • Develop effective employee engagement initiatives and ensure all employees are engaged

  • Oversee periodic employee communication and approve the use of relevant channels such as company meetings, employee satisfaction surveys, newsletters, employee focus groups, one-on-one meetings, etc.

  • Develop and oversee the employee welfare initiatives

  • Stay abreast of changes to industrial regulations/employee requirements and obtain approval for appropriate changes

  • Provide periodic reports on the activities and performance as its relations to employee relations for submission to Section Head, HR Operations

  • Prepare budget inputs and contribute to the preparation of the budget

  • Coach, mentor and conduct performance appraisal for subordinates on a timely basis

  • Approve expenditure within limits of approval

  • Conduct performance review of subordinates.

  • Prepare periodic report for the attention of the Head HR Operations/ Chief Human Resources Officer

  • Perform other duties as assigned by Chief Human Resources Officer.


Education and Work Experience



  • Minimum of Bachelor’s degree or its equivalent in humanities, social science, or relevant discipline from an accredited/ reputable university

  • Professional qualification in HR Management e.g. Senior Professional in HR (SPHR), SHRM, Chartered Institute of Personnel Management (CIPM) will be an added advantage

  • Minimum of eight (8) years’ relevant work experience with at least three (3) years in managerial role

  • A master’s degree a plus
